Longhorn系统的初步优化

【Longhorn系统的初步优化】众所期待的Longhorn Build 4051终于现身了!成千上万的非微软开发人员天天翘首以盼,希望能够揭开这一全新系统的神秘面纱 。现在至少有一点是已经很清楚的:无论它具有再多全新特性还是再显著的性能,Longhorn Build 4051并不适用于 大部分终端用户与狂热分子,而我也怀疑几乎不会有人能够在自己的计算机上天天稳定地运行这个编译版本 。然而,Longhorn Build 4051对于使用Visual Studio .NET “Whidbey”环境和 Longhorn Platform软件开发套件(SDK)来研究微软下一代平台的基本技术来说,它确是一个独特的平台 。这是此编译版给我带来的作用 。

因为Longhorn是一个那么新的系统,在它神秘的面纱底下深藏的是多不胜数的更新与升级 。对任何人来说,使用Longhorn都是一个学习体验!在将其安装到数台计算机上并解决一些常见问题之后,我写了这篇文章以帮助其他人在使用Longhorn时能尽快上手 。

一、使用恰当的硬件:

Longhorn Build 4051(也称为“PDC Build”)并没有经过性能优化,也没有指明究竟包含了多少种全新的技术,由此造成的结果就是:确切地说它并不是一个很好的系统 。所以在你尝试安装Longhorn之前先要确保自己具有一套恰当的更件系统 。鉴于你使用的计算机类型——是笔记本还是台式机——我的建议如下:

1、笔记本电脑:

·处理器:Pentium M 1.6 GHz或更高,或者Pentium 4 M 2.0 GHz或更高;

·内存:最低要求RAM 512 MB,建议1 GB;

·存储Longhorn的硬盘空间:至少10 GB,带有Longhorn SDK、基于Whidbey的开发环境则需要25GB 。

2、台式电脑:

·处理器:Pentium 4 2.0 GHz或更高;

·内存:最低要求RAM 512 MB,建议1 GB;

·存储Longhorn的硬盘空间:至少10 GB,带有Longhorn SDK、基于Whidbey的开发环境则需要25GB 。二、检测及安装设备:

在安装Longhorn Build 4051时遇到的最大问题之一是硬件检测,该问题在笔记本电脑上表现得尤为突出 。但我们也有解决问题的策略:在安装4051之前先访问微软公司的支持站点,下载所有的Windows XP驱动程序 。

在首次启动进入Longhorn桌面之后,你将会被永无止境的硬件检测提示窗口所纠缠 。让系统每次都引导“硬件安装向导”,尝试自动检测正确的驱程,然后在每次失败的时候将其删去 。等……再等……还要等……最后硬件检测提求就会停止了 。

当系统确实停止了检测提求之后,检查“设备管理器”(右键点击Computer,查看“属性”,进入“硬件”标签)看看究竟有哪些设备丢失了驱动程序,然后逐一安装你的XP驱程 。在我经历的大多数情况下,由于系统版本错误,XP驱程在首次安装时都会失败 。但我通过Longhorn的应用程序兼容特性伪装驱程安装常式的方式骗过了系统,取得了巨大的成功(在超过5个系统中的成功率为100%) 。下面就是我的做法:为每个驱程的安装设置Setup.exe或类似程序,点击右键并选择“属性” 。在显示出来的“详细数据”(Details)表中选择“其他属性”,然后选择“兼容性”(Compatibility),接着选定标题为“以兼容**的模式运行该程序”(Run this program in compatibility mode for)复选框,在下拉列表框中选择“Windows XP” 。重新运行Setup.exe之后你的驱动程序就可以顺利地安装上去了!为每一个设备安装驱程只要重复上述步骤即可 。

我惊讶于上述操作进程竟能为我成功地安装了多个系统!包括两台Pentium M 1.6 GHz的笔记本,一台Pentium M 1.5 GHz的笔记本,一台基于带有超线程技术的Pentium 4 3.20 GHz的台式机以及一台基于Pentium 4 2.66 GHz的台式机 。根据记录,就Longhorn成功安装运行时所需的设备驱程量的多少而言,台式机要比笔记本好一些 。

推荐阅读